Wordpress Theme - Atahualpa

Xethon

Lieutenant
Registriert
Feb. 2005
Beiträge
533
Hallo,

hat jemand erweiterte Kenntnisse im Umgang mit diesem Theme? Ich weiß einfach nicht mehr weiter. Ich will einen Div genau über und unter den Sidebar-Widgets platzieren und diesen eine Hintergrundgrafik zuweisen, sodass die Widgets abgerundete Ecken haben. Leider weiß ich nicht wie ich das realisieren soll. Der Code ist viel zu komplex, als das ich da die richtige Stelle finde und durch die Theme-Optionen komme ich auch nicht weiter. Ich hoffe jemand kennt sich damit aus und kann mir weiterhelfen.
 
In Kubric-Theme ist das in der functions.php möglich, hier der Auszug meiner ehemaligen, in der man das realisieren konnte:

Code:
if ( function_exists('register_sidebar') )
    register_sidebar(array(
        'before_widget' => '<li id="%1$s" class="widget %2$s"><div id="main_right_top"></div><div id="main_right_body">',
        'after_widget' => '</div><div id="main_right_bottom"></div></li>',
        'before_title' => '<div id="widget_deco"><h3 class="widgettitle">',
        'after_title' => '</h3></div>',
    ));
 
So ähnlich sieht es in der functions.php beim Atahualpa auch aus. Das müsste die Stelle sein wo ich meine divs einfügen muss.

Code:
register_sidebar(array(
		'name'=>'Right Sidebar',
		'before_widget' => '<div id="%1$s" class="widget %2$s">',
		'after_widget' => '</div>',
		'before_title' => '<div class="widget-title"><h3>',
		'after_title' => '</h3></div>',
	));

Wo muss ich jetzt genau den div, ich nenne ihn mal "oben" einfügen, damit er genau über und unter der Widget-Box sitzt?
 
Du hast eine Aufteilung in Widget und Titel. Also dem Widgettitel, der über dem Widget immer angezeigt wird. Der Widgettitel ist das oberste Element eines Widgets - so gesehen: wenn du noch über dem Widgettitel runde ecken haben willst, dann kannst du

Code:
'before_title' => '<DIV ID="RUND_OBEN"></DIV><div class="widget-title"><h3>',
'after_title' => '</h3></div>',

Dasselbe für 'after_widget'. Eventuell kannst du auch bei 'before_title' ein DIV öffnen und hinter 'after_widget' wieder schließen. Sollte auch gehen - dann umschließ das DIV das ganze Widget.
 
Habe es jetzt genauso gemacht, aber der div erscheint einfach nicht. Weder auf der Seite noch im Firebug...
 
Bist du dir sicher, dass du dieselbe Theme bearbeitet hast, die du zur Anzeige verwendest?

Entferne halt mal das <h3> ... dann muss sich ja was ändern.
 
Dann ändert sich auch nichts. Ist ja sehr komisch...
Benutze das Atahualpa Theme und habe die functions.php unter themes/atahualpa353/ bearbeitet.

Edit: Selbst wenn ich den ganzen Block entferne passiert gar nichts. Als wenn das aufrufen der Sidebars nicht von der functions.php abhängig ist oder so.
 
Zuletzt bearbeitet:
Wenn du im Wordpress Backend auf "Design -> Backend" klickst, wird dir deine Änderungen der functions.php dort angezeigt?
 
HTML:
<div class="widget-title">
	<h3>Recent Posts</h3></div>
<ul><li><a href="http://www.rabattzi.de/?p=7">Test</a></li>
    	<li><a href="http://www.rabattzi.de/?p=1">Hallo Welt!</a></li>
    	    	</ul>
    	    </div>

Das ist dein Quellcode. Er ist identisch dem von mir oben geposteten. Vielleicht gibst du mir kurz Zugriff auf deinen Wordpressaccount oder legst mir schnell einen an, schickst mir die Daten an mail@tafelzwerk.de und ich schau mir den Spaß mal an. Ich kann dir sonst nicht anders helfen, da es so sein muss, wie ich es geschrieben habe. Und wenn du es geändert hast, würde es einfacherweise auch im ausgegebenen Quelltext stehen.
 
Muss leider nochmal das Thema hervorholen.
Weiß zufällig einer wie man bei dem Theme über und unter dem head anständig und hübsch die Navigation ( Pages, Kategorien ) hinbekommt ?
 
Zurück
Oben